Honey Garlic Pork Tenderloin

Prep time: 10 minutesCook time: 30 minutesServes: 4
Ingredients
2 lbs pork tenderloin
1/2 cup honey
1/4 cup soy sauce
1 tbsp olive oil
3 cloves garlic, minced
1 tsp freshly ground black pepper
1/2 tsp salt
1 tbsp fresh rosemary, chopped
1 tbsp fresh thyme, chopped
1 lemon, zested
1/4 cup chicken broth
Instructions
1. In a small bowl, mix honey, soy sauce, olive oil, minced garlic, black pepper, and salt until thoroughly combined.
2. Place the pork tenderloin in a resealable plastic bag or shallow dish and pour the marinade over the pork. Ensure the tenderloin is fully covered. Marinate in the refrigerator for at least 2 hours, preferably overnight for maximum flavor.
3.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C). Line a baking sheet with aluminum foil for easy cleanup.
4. Remove pork from the marinade and place it on the prepared baking sheet. Reserve the marinade for basting.
5. Roast the pork in the preheated oven for about 25 minutes, basting with the reserved marinade halfway through the cooking time.
6. Check for doneness with a meat thermometer; the internal temperature should reach 145°F (63°C).
7. Once cooked, remove the pork from the oven and let it rest for 5 minutes before slicing.
8. Garnish with fresh rosemary, thyme, and lemon zest before serving.
Storage
Store leftover pork tenderloin in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
Reheating
To reheat, place slices of pork tenderloin in the microwave on a microwave-safe plate. Heat in 30-second intervals until heated through, or warm in a preheated oven at 300°F (150°C) for about 10-12 minutes.
